A longtime leader in regional transportation and former City Council member was honored by the Northern Virginia Transportation Commission last night (Thursday) as he prepares to depart the organization.

This month, Paul Smedberg departs both the commission and the board of directors of the Washington Metropolitan Area Transit Authority (WMATA). Before serving as the governor’s representative on NVTC, Smedberg had represented Alexandria, which has two seats on the 21-member body.

Alexandria Vice Mayor Sarah Bagley assumed the top leadership spot of the Northern Virginia Transportation Commission (NVTC) for 2026 last night (Thursday).

Bagley was unanimously elected chair of the regional body and will lead it during what is likely to be a pivotal year for transit funding across the area.

The Northern Virginia Transportation Commission plans to elect Alexandria Vice Mayor Sarah Bagley as its new chair this week.

Bagley currently serves as the commission’s vice-chair and is a member of its Program Advisory Committee, following her initial appointment in 2022. This is in addition to her role as chair of the Virginia Railway Express’ Operations Board.

For Sen. Adam Ebbin, the task of securing dedicated revenue streams for Northern Virginia transit is now 50% complete, as the region’s transit subcommittee approved a new spending package proposal this week.

In conversations with the Northern Virginia Growing Needs of Public Transit Joint Subcommittee, Ebbin (D-39) successfully shepherded near-unanimous support for the package, which calls for $400 million annually in new spending.

The Northern Virginia Transportation Commission endorsed a multi-billion-dollar regional transit funding proposal Thursday, even as Virginia faces a $153 million shortfall in its share of the plan.

NVTC’s Resolution #2571 supports the DMVMoves initiative’s proposed $500-600 million annual funding program starting in fiscal year 2028. The plan would fund Metro infrastructure improvements and establish a regional bus priority program serving Alexandria and other jurisdictions.
